Transaction 0522fbe64dfa800ea9536617a27fcbc1188417260941ed80d055d4a16ea3e4ee

2 Input
2 Outputs
  • 0522fbe64dfa800ea9536617a27fcbc1188417260941ed80d055d4a16ea3e4ee:0
  • value  1110178
    address  31iUZLVAGcbvAtcMK6WG3jMczKpwDy4WpJ
  • 0522fbe64dfa800ea9536617a27fcbc1188417260941ed80d055d4a16ea3e4ee:1
  • value  3449193
    address  3NoygJBudapuQF4WjALewGkc4JCjXKnQnK